No Love Lost is Helen Van Slyke at her best. A story spanning three generations of extraordianary and very different wives.
America was struggling through the Depression when Pauline Thresher, the beautiful wife of a powerful banker, left her husband of twenty-five years because she could no longer bear his flagrant infedelity.Sara Thresher, her wise and compassionate mother, understood too well That wealth and position could not compensate for marriage to a cold, domineering man. She chose to go with Pauline, even though it meant a cruel and perhaps irrevokable estrangement from her own son. But Lindsay, Pauline's daughter, stood on the threshold of a different world- a world which would demand all her resilence and determination if she was to survive as her own woman.
